We are building a centralized Clinical Affairs organization that will operate as an internal Clinical Research Organization (CRO), supporting five distinct operating companies. This innovative model is designed to deliver scalable, high-quality clinical research services across the enterprise.

The Manager, Clinical Portfolio will play an instrumental role in shaping and executing this vision. This associate will lead a team to support this clinical portfolio function who drive consistent Visual Project Management (VPM) and usage of other Danaher Business System (DBS) tools. The role is critical in aligning clinical program execution with strategic priorities, optimizing resource deployment, and driving operational excellence across a diverse and dynamic clinical portfolio.

This position is part of the Danaher Diagnostics organization and is a remote role located within the US. At Danaher Diagnostics, our vision is to be the leading provider of seamlessly connected diagnostic solutions.

In this role, you will have the opportunity to:

Lead and develop a high-performing team to support high-quality clinical program execution by leveraging Danaher Business System (DBS) tools.Oversee the strategic planning and execution of the Clinical Affairs portfolio, including portfolio governance activities such as risk management, milestone tracking, and performance reporting to senior leadership, ensuring alignment with business priorities and regulatory requirements.Drive resource planning and optimization across clinical programs, ensuring efficient allocation and utilization of talent and budget.Collaborate cross-functionally across the Clinical Center of Excellence (CCOE) to ensure integrated planning and execution.Foster a culture of continuous improvement, accountability, and innovation within the Clinical Affairs Operations team


The essential requirements of the job include: 

Bachelor’s degree with 7+ years of experience in clinical research or clinical affairs, or Master’s/Doctoral degree with 5+ years of same experience.4 years direct leadership experience, including managing people and cross-functional teams.Demonstrated understanding of clinical trial design, GCP, and regulatory requirements (FDA, EMA, etc.).Experience working with all levels of management and consulting with key internal business stakeholders, with the proven ability to influence for greater outcome.Strong strategic and tactical planning skills along with strong written and verbal communication skills and presentation skills.

It would be a plus if you also possess previous experience in:

Experience in building or operating within a CRO or shared services modelFamiliarity with M&A integration or post-acquisition transformationGlobal clinical operations experiencePortfolio management tools and clinical trial management systems (CTMS).Implementing DBS or Lean tools in a clinical or operational setting.PMP or similar project management certification.
